| NOTTING HILL NUMBERING SYSTEM FOR SPECIAL ORDERS | |
| ORDERING THE SAME
COLOR CASES AND KNOBS The first digit is the color code. Digits 2 and 3 identify the Notting Hill Collection. The digits will either be 83 or 84 depending on the style variation. The remaining digits, 4 through 8, are used to identify the item. Please refer to drawing price list to identify a particular item. |
|
| EXAMPLE:
E84NS06V Night Stand The first digit is E. This means the color is Ebony. Digits 2 and 3 identify the Notting Hill Collection. The remaining digits are the description for this Night Stand. |

ORDERING CONTRASTING KNOB COLORS |
|
|
EXAMPLE: ER4NS06V
Night Stand The first digit is E. This means the color of the case is Ebony. The second digit is now used to designate that the knob is a contrasting color. In the example, the knob is Carnival Red. The remaining digits describe that it is a night stand. Please refer to the drawing price list to describe the item you want. |
